Yeah I am probably being bit unfair on him. He did come back and sacrifice 2 weeks of his life in a sharkty hotel quarantine after all, when a number of other visa players refused to return. So apologies Gary.

But a bit did change after his return that would have made staying around less attractive, and also make him far less likely to come back for another season.

Nix went from pre Covid form horses to pretty mud, and now long odds to win 3 games in 8 days.

VIC & NSW had new Covid outbreaks seeing borders closed off to other states. NZ with a new outbreak. All of which makes it highly likely the new season will start with another hub away from family.

The reality of the salary cap reduction would be being discussed amongst the team, plus the fact Nix will generally just have less cash around likely without home games etc. So it would have started to firm up, that he would have to take a pay drop if he wanted come back for another season. He may have even had some early discussions on how much that pay drop could have been with Dome & Co. That would be pretty natural for him to seek some money feedback on what Nix may have offered, when you know the clubs in England the UK are already doing their recruiting for the new season.

All in all I don't think it would take a really bad injury, to make him leave for Blighty. But again kudos to returning downunder, and going through the whole sharkty 2 week quarantine etc.
